    Cultural Creative – A monthly series of workshops, facilitated by Palawa man Jye Crosswell, exploring the creative potential of kelp.  

    Through this series of Saturdays we will play with the materiality, art making potential and creative possibility of this seaweed.  

    These workshops are open to all ages and experience, and invite you to play, explore and connect. 

    In this session we will get sculptural, playing with the possibilities of seaweed in fashion, costumes and mythology.  This is a playful, creative session with no prior skills or experience necessary!

    Free - Open to all ages and abilities.
     
    This workshop is made possible through funding from the Indigenous Languages and Arts Program.
